About the role
Responsibilities
- Operate HVLP, Airless, Powder Gun, and brush n roll equipment to apply industrial paint finishes
- Mix paints and other solutions for application
- Monitor curing and surface finishing processes including baking and polishing
- Lead and coordinate painting teams to ensure projects meet time, budget, and specification requirements
- Ensure compliance with safety regulations and conduct regular safety inspections
- Manage resources including paint supplies, equipment, and manpower
- Troubleshoot adhesion problems, color discrepancies, and equipment malfunctions
- Maintain accurate records of work orders, material usage, and labor hours
